Carlos Salzédo was a true musical renaissance man. As well as being a virtuoso harpist of the highest order, he was a fine pianist, a teacher of great renown, a composer, conductor and an important advocate in the dissemination of the contemporary music of his time. This disc features Alice Giles, acclaimed as one of the world's leading harp soloists.

Originally recorded as an LP for the Aulos label in Germany in 1986, there are only a few hard copies left of this CD. It was Alice’s first commercially released recording. List of works: Gabriel Fauré: Impromptu op 86; Marcel Tournier: 2nd Sonatine Op 45; Claude Debussy: Preludes, Book 1 (Danseuses de Delphes; La Fille aux Cheveux de Lin); Carlos Salzedo: 5 Preludes (Lamentation; Quietude; Iridescence; Introspection; Whirlwind).
